For buyers, the primary consideration when sourcing Isooctyl Palmitate is quality assurance. This means seeking out manufacturers and suppliers who can provide consistent purity levels and reliable specifications that meet industry standards. Certifications such as ISO are often a good indicator of a supplier's commitment to quality. Buyers should look for detailed product documentation, including Certificates of Analysis (CoA), to verify that the material meets their specific application requirements, whether for sensitive cosmetic formulations or demanding industrial coatings.

Reliability of supply is another crucial factor. Establishing a stable relationship with manufacturers like NINGBO INNO PHARMCHEM CO.,LTD. ensures a consistent flow of the chemical, preventing disruptions in production schedules. Buyers often evaluate suppliers based on their production capacity, lead times, and logistical capabilities, especially for international trade, which involves navigating shipping ports like Shanghai or Qingdao and various Incoterms (FOB, CFR, CIF).
